Semiflex Ionization Chamber 31010
Standard therapy chamber for scanning systems and for reference dosimetry
- Waterproof, semiflexible design for easy mounting in scanning water phantoms
- Minimized directional response
- Sensitive volume of 0.125 cm3, vented
- Point dose patient QA with RUBY
The 31010 semiflexible chamber is the ideal compromise between small size for reasonable spatial resolution and large sensitive volume for precise dose measurements.
This makes the 31010 chamber to one of the most commonly used chambers in scanning water phantom systems.
The chamber volume of 0.125 cm3 gives enough signal to use the chamber also for high precision reference dose measurements.
The sensitive volume is approximately spherical resulting in a flat angular response and a uniform spatial resolution along all three axes of a water phantom.
Specifications
Type of product | vented cylindrical ionization chamber |
Application | reference dosimetry in radiotherapy beams |
Measuring quantities | absorbed dose to water, air kerma, exposure |
Reference radiation quality | 60Co |
Design | waterproof, vented, guarded |
Direction of incidence | radial |
Nominal sensitive volume | 0.125 cm3 |
Nominal response | 3.3 nC/Gy |
Long-term stability | ≤ 1 % per year |
Chamber voltage | 400 V nominal, ± 500 V maximal |
Polarity effect at 60Co | < 2 % |
Reference point | on chamber axis, 4.5 mm from detector tip |
Photon energy response | ≤ ± 2 % (140 kV ... 280 kV) |
≤ ± 4 % (200 kV ... 60Co) | |
≤ ± 5 % (50 kV ... 150 kV) | |
Directional response in water | ≤ ± 0.5 % for rotation around the chamber axis and for tilting of the axis up to ± 10° |
Leakage current | ≤ ± 4 fA |
Cable leakage | ≤ 1 pC/(Gy·cm) |
Materials and measures
Wall of sensitive volume | 0.55 mm PMMA, 1.19 g/cm3 |
0.15 mm graphite, 0.82 g/cm3 | |
Total wall area density | 78 mg/cm2 |
Dimensions of sensitive volume | radius 2.75 mm |
length 6.5 mm | |
Central electrode | Al 99.98, diameter 1.1 mm |
Build-up cap | PMMA, thickness 3 mm |
Ion collection efficiency at nominal voltage
Ion collection time | 121 μs |
Max. dose rate for | |
≥ 99.5 % saturation | 6 Gy/s |
≥ 99.0 % saturation | 112 Gy/s |
Max. dose per pulse for | |
≥ 99.5 % saturation | 0.5 mGy |
≥ 99.0 % saturation | 1.0 mGy |
Ranges of use
Chamber voltage | ± (100 ... 400) V |
Radiation quality | 140 kV ... 50 MV photons |
(10 ... 45) MeV electrons | |
(50 ... 270) MeV protons | |
Field size | (3 x 3) cm2 ... (40 x 40) cm2 |
Temperature | (10 ... 40) °C |
(50 ... 104) °F | |
Humidity | (10 ... 80) %, max 20 g/m3 |
Air pressure | (700 ... 1060) hPa |
